Why Website Cost in 2026 Varies

The website cost in 2026 varies because every business website has different requirements.

Key factors that affect website cost:

  • Website type (business, ecommerce, landing page)
  • Platform (WordPress, Shopify, custom)
  • Design complexity
  • Features and functionality
  • SEO and performance requirements

Hidden Website Costs You Should Know

Many people underestimate the real cost of a website.

Hosting & Domain

  • Hosting: $5 – $50/month
  • Domain: $10 – $15/year

Plugins & Apps

Premium plugins or Shopify apps may add recurring costs.

Maintenance & Updates

Security updates, backups, and performance checks are ongoing needs.

Why Cheap Websites Cost More Later

Low-budget websites often:

  • Load slowly
  • Have a poor SEO structure
  • Don’t scale with business growth
  • Require redesign later
